The New Universal Transmitter!
Ian Loudon

The newly released feature packed Universal Programmable Transmitter (Omniterm TxB - as we call it, Model No C2401A) is shipping from our factory. Any input type to any output type is the name of the game here. Thermocouples, RTDs, Voltage and Current are accepted directly and you choose the output range you require, 4-20mA, 1-5V, 0-10V or -10mA to +10mA etc.

The Omniterm TxB is a fully isolated Din Rail Mounting 4 Wire Transmitter can be powered from a 20 to 30V dc supply and has the following key features.

  • TC/mV/VC/RB universal input
  • 0(4)-20mA / 0-± 10V / 0-± 10mA universal output
  • 24Vdc powered
  • Three port isolation to 1500Vac
  • Software configurable
  • Sensor linearisation standard
  • Output overload detection and indicator
  • Custom linearisation


1200 signal conditioners on your plant! How many spares do you keep?

Sound like a situation you are familiar with? It could actually be worse than this when you look at the problem in detail. How do you balance the cost of holding spares against plant downtime?. Different inputs and different ranges all add to the overall critical spares inventory problem. Save yourself a lot of expense and money tied up in inventory and eliminate a lot of aggravation.

Using TxBs you can change all this. One unit does all.

How hard is it to set up?

It's really simple and more important quick!

DIP Switches

Set the DIP switches top and bottom of the housing to the desired input or outputs type to be used e.g. 3 wire RTD is different to Thermocouples. The housing is screened with the settings, so you don't really need the Instruction Guide in the TxB packing box.

Configuration (11 mouse clicks and 3 minutes of your time)

Load the software, connect the TxB to your PC using the cable, select the options required, 11 mouse clicks and 3 minutes of your time!, save the configuration you have chosen for future use or reference. The job is done.

TxB solves many other plant problems

One product does all means you don't need much in the way of spare inventory to cover all the options. In addition you can also tackle other on-site signal conditioning problems like:

  • Grounded Thermocouples
  • Sensor to PLC/DCS Isolation.
  • Sensor Linearisation Applications
  • Reverse action signals for controllers.
  • Bi-Polar Outputs
  • Non Standard Ranging applications
  • Custom Linearisation e.g. The cylindrical Tank volume.

Whats so special about the Programming Cable C1168A?

Remember this is a special cable with isolation to protect your PC from the Plant. Isolation prevents floating voltages often present from damaging your PC serial port. A costly mistake indeed.


No 24V dc supply available for my TxB?

Try using it with the PAF PSU unit Model No. C2440A 85-264Vac input 24Vdc output. The Low cost PAF can power 4 TxBs, is the same size as the TxB and fits next to the TxBs on the DIN Rail.
